CTS 6203. Legal and Ethical Issues in Clinical and Translational Research. 1 Credit. Legal and ethical issues that arise in the design and conduct of clinical and translational research. The TSBM includes 30 specific and potentially measurable indicators that reflect benefits that accrue from clinical and translational science research such as products, system characteristics, or activities.
